Owner's Policy vs Lender's Policy
Understanding the Differences
There are two policies. One is for owners. The other is for lenders. Owner's policy protects your money. Lender's policy covers lender's money. Sonic Title says get an owner's policy. It lasts as long as you own the home. Lender's policy is a must for loans. Owner's policy is smart for you. The lender's policy ensures the financial institution's interests are protected, while the owner's policy secures your personal investment. Both play crucial roles in the home-buying process, offering comprehensive protection.

What Title Insurance Does NOT Cover
Understanding the Limits
Title insurance has limits. It doesn't cover new issues. Issues like zoning problems. Know these limits. Sonic Title is honest about this. We make sure you know what's covered. New zoning laws aren't covered. Know local rules. This helps you plan better. Being aware of these exclusions allows homeowners to take additional steps, such as purchasing other types of insurance or consulting with local authorities, to ensure comprehensive protection.

How Much Does Title Insurance Cost in Westland?
General Cost Expectations
Title insurance costs vary. It depends on property value. Expect to pay $500 to $1,500. It's worth the peace of mind. Sonic Title offers good rates and service. In Westland, it's a smart buy. It protects against problems. The cost is a small fraction of the property's value, making it a wise investment for long-term security. Understanding the pricing structure helps buyers budget effectively and prioritize this essential protection.
